Michelle was born in Mississauga, Ontario.  She moved around a lot with her family thru the years.  Her mom and dad now live in Florida, and her sister lives in Washington.  Michelle went to Ohio University, and graduated in 1999 with a bachelors in Geography and Environmental Studies.  She traveled around during her summers while at college, and worked in different National Parks, one being Denali.  After graduating, she moved up to Alaska with her boyfriend, Robert.  Doing seasonal work for some years up in Alaska, she had the opportunity to have a lot of long winters off.  She had time to take some pottery, glass bead making, stained glass, and fused glass classes.  After taking her first stained glass class, she felt a connection to the glass world right away.  In November 2003 she decided to start her own business doing glass work.  Her boyfriend Robert, started building Denali Glass Studio in March of 2004.  Denali Glass Studio opened up for business in May of 2004, for the season! 

Michelle spends her days making stained glass, fused glass, and glass beads, and crocheting by night.  Her artwork is inspired by the nature of Alaska and the natural world around her.
